Without knowing how you have sendmail setup that's a pretty big question with very little to go in giving you an answer.  One place to start is DNS - you have limited your ports to 25 and 110 - but sendmail needs to resolve the MX record of any domain its sending to in order to get the mail server of that domain.  If you are not allowing port 53 udp for client query or 53 tcp for server queries. Start by trying to resolve MX for a domain your trying to mail to - fix that then go from there.
